Iran summons Swiss envoy over Trump's remarks

Iran summoned the Swiss envoy in Tehran as a representative of the U.S in the country to protest U.S. President Donald Trump's "provocative" remarks, Iranian media reported on Wednesday.

Iran's foreign ministry summoned on Wednesday the Swiss ambassador, who represents US interests in the Islamic republic, over recent remarks by President Donald Trump.

"Following the irresponsible and threatening statements of the American president, the Swiss ambassador, as the guardian of this country's interests in Tehran, was summoned to the ministry of foreign affairs," state TV reported, without elaborating.
